ARDC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2023 in Review

51 of the 6,869 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Are Dynamic Credit Allocation Fund (ARDC) for Q4 2023, worth a combined $88.6M — up 3.8% from $85.4M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 9 funds opened new ARDC positions and 5 closed out — a net gain of 4 holders — while 15 added to existing stakes and 17 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Wells Fargo, adding an estimated $2.02M. The largest seller was Vivaldi Capital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$4.06M sold.
